Output 26e85baa209ec1825e26022b0c25eea14691bffab3f7a2bc9258cd9b41c8e122:61

value
27473
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e8146b6b6456fada9de6ca92f2fa51728219929 OP_EQUAL
address
3BmK7v1MXH5pk9v4QyXzYoJiwVPJn4Kdmf
transaction
26e85baa209ec1825e26022b0c25eea14691bffab3f7a2bc9258cd9b41c8e122